Miracle at St. Anna by James McBride
Best Seller

Miracle at St. Anna

Miracle at St. Anna by James McBride
Paperback $22.00
Published on Sep 02, 2008 | 336 Pages

Buy from Other Retailers:

  • $22.00

    Published on Sep 02, 2008 | 336 Pages

    Buy from Other Retailers:

  • $18.00

    Published on Jan 07, 2003 | 320 Pages

    Buy from Other Retailers: